Plant cells in roots, for garlic bulbs or spring onions, are the best. This is because the roots are continually growing, and therefore cell division is occurring frequently.
Root tip and embryo cells are good for studying mitosis because they are actively dividing cells, providing a large number of cells in various stages of mitosis for observation. This allows researchers to capture different phases of the cell cycle. Additionally, these cells have less cytoplasm and a simpler structure, making it easier to visualize the chromosomal movements during mitosis.

The meristematic tissues, specifically the root tip and shoot apical meristem, provide the greatest opportunity to observe cells undergoing mitosis. These regions are actively dividing and are commonly used in studying cell division processes.
